quote:

Writers seem to have done their homework.


There is only one writer, Nic Pizzolatto. He is the creator of the show. He was born in NOLA, but grew up in Lake Charles (went to St. Louis). He has written a novel, Galveston, that is definitely worth checking out. He has also recently written a remake of The Magnificent Seven.
